I run a balanced modded mojo which brings its performance very close to the hugo’s.

That said even the stock mojo I consider to be among the best values in terms of source gear, especially at current prices, with a large caveat. It is extremely sensitive to transport pairing.

Totally I do agree that it makes for a nice pairing with the dream. But if you like the dream with the mojo, you will adore it with a better source such as the Hugo. It scales more than almost any other IEM I have heard except for the fourte.
I got the Hugo2 a couple of days ago and I just tested with Dream and I am BLOWN AWAY!!! I had no idea how good the Dream could sound. It didn’t sound this good with my ADI-2 / AAA 789 setup. This is just crazy. It’s now back at the top of my IEM rankings. Out of the Hugo2, the Dream destroys the Z1R and easily bests the A8000 IMO. No I’m wondering if I messed up by selling the LCDi4. Apart from hiss on sensitive IEMs ( depending on the desktop setup ) and maybe high OI of some desktop amps (for e.g. some tube amps), is there any reason why purely from an SQ standpoint, IEMs will sound better on portable/transportable setup?
 
Aug 6, 2020 at 11:09 AM Post #2,424 of 5,133
It’s a good rule to follow that in general IEMs will sound much better with DAPs, transportable DAC/amps (battery powered) compared to a desktop amp
I think on its face this is not necessarily true. It would depend on many factors. When I get a new IEM I traditionally listen to it first on my desktop DAC->Amp setup before migrating to a DAP. Most, though not all of the time, I actually find the SQ better on the desktop setup. YMMV
 
Aug 6, 2020 at 2:39 PM Post #2,426 of 5,133
Apart from hiss on sensitive IEMs ( depending on the desktop setup ) and maybe high OI of some desktop amps (for e.g. some tube amps), is there any reason why purely from an SQ standpoint, IEMs will sound better on portable/transportable setup?
Personally I use a desktop setup for listening at home but for use on the go I just use the Apple lightning dongle. It has enough power for all my iems and it actually sounds great. I’d probably fail a blind test between it and my chord mojo.
